clean up silk
[hw/telegps] / telegps.sch
index db7036d64e4f9fc612a0398cb57a2e47a9157946..132a63b99eb01a5652e01e639e270691d0c51dab 100644 (file)
@@ -1,11 +1,11 @@
-v 20130925 2
-C 40000 40000 0 0 0 title-D-both.sym
+v 20220529 2
+C 40000 40000 0 0 0 title-D.sym
 T 68500 41700 9 48 1 0 0 0 1
 TeleGPS
 T 67600 40400 9 10 1 0 0 0 1
 telegps.sch
 T 72400 40400 9 10 1 0 0 0 1
-1.1
+4p1
 T 69900 40400 9 10 1 0 0 0 1
 1
 T 70600 40400 9 10 1 0 0 0 1
@@ -49,8 +49,6 @@ T 59500 42700 5 10 1 1 0 0 1
 value=10nF
 T 59100 43500 5 10 0 1 270 0 1
 footprint=0402
-T 59100 43500 5 10 0 1 270 0 1
-loadstatus=noload
 }
 C 56900 43000 1 0 0 TC2185.sym
 {
@@ -90,6 +88,8 @@ T 69700 56400 5 10 0 1 0 0 1
 footprint=hole-M3
 T 69700 56400 5 10 0 1 0 0 1
 nobom=1
+T 69700 56400 5 10 0 1 0 0 1
+loadstatus=noload
 }
 C 70800 54900 1 0 0 gnd.sym
 N 70300 56600 70900 56600 4
@@ -103,6 +103,8 @@ T 71600 56400 5 10 0 1 0 0 1
 footprint=hole-M3
 T 71600 56400 5 10 0 1 0 0 1
 nobom=1
+T 71600 56400 5 10 0 1 0 0 1
+loadstatus=noload
 }
 C 71600 55300 1 0 0 hole_plated.sym
 {
@@ -114,6 +116,8 @@ T 71600 55300 5 10 0 1 0 0 1
 footprint=hole-M3
 T 71600 55300 5 10 0 1 0 0 1
 nobom=1
+T 71600 55300 5 10 0 1 0 0 1
+loadstatus=noload
 }
 C 69700 55300 1 0 0 hole_plated.sym
 {
@@ -125,6 +129,8 @@ T 69700 55300 5 10 0 1 0 0 1
 footprint=hole-M3
 T 69700 55300 5 10 0 1 0 0 1
 nobom=1
+T 69700 55300 5 10 0 1 0 0 1
+loadstatus=noload
 }
 N 72200 55500 72800 55500 4
 N 70300 55500 70900 55500 4
@@ -133,7 +139,7 @@ mounting holes
 for 4-40 screws
 N 70900 56600 70900 55200 4
 C 60200 61100 1 0 0 3.3V-plus.sym
-N 60900 60000 60200 60000 4
+N 60900 60000 60400 60000 4
 N 60400 60000 60400 61100 4
 N 60900 60400 60400 60400 4
 N 59500 58800 60900 58800 4
@@ -151,30 +157,18 @@ C 60900 55600 1 0 0 UBLOX-MAX.sym
 {
 T 60900 55600 5 10 0 1 0 0 1
 footprint=UBLOX-MAX
-T 61295 60895 5 10 1 1 0 0 1
+T 61195 60895 5 10 1 1 0 0 1
 refdes=U5
 T 62395 60195 5 10 0 1 0 0 1
 device=IC
-T 63800 60900 5 10 1 1 0 0 1
-value=MAX-7Q
+T 64600 60900 5 10 1 1 0 6 1
+value=MAX-10
 }
 N 62900 55400 62900 55600 4
 N 62900 55500 63300 55500 4
 N 63300 55500 63300 55600 4
 N 62900 55500 62500 55500 4
 N 62500 55500 62500 55600 4
-C 59300 59900 1 0 0 resistor.sym
-{
-T 59600 60300 5 10 0 1 0 0 1
-device=RESISTOR
-T 59295 59900 5 10 0 1 0 0 1
-footprint=0402
-T 59650 60350 5 10 1 1 180 0 1
-refdes=R5
-T 59800 60200 5 10 1 1 0 0 1
-value=3.3k
-}
-N 59300 60000 59300 59600 4
 C 60400 57500 1 0 0 nc-left.sym
 {
 T 60400 57900 5 10 0 0 0 0 1
@@ -227,7 +221,6 @@ device=DRC_Directive
 N 72200 56600 72800 56600 4
 N 72800 56600 72800 55200 4
 C 72700 54900 1 0 0 gnd.sym
-N 59300 59600 60900 59600 4
 C 55600 42400 1 90 0 capacitor.sym
 {
 T 54900 42600 5 10 0 1 90 0 1
@@ -244,7 +237,6 @@ value=0.1uF
 N 55400 43900 55400 43300 4
 N 55400 42400 55400 41500 4
 C 54800 41200 1 0 0 gnd.sym
-C 60800 56100 1 0 0 gnd.sym
 C 42300 45400 1 0 0 3.3V-plus.sym
 N 43700 44300 43700 45400 4
 N 42500 45400 44100 45400 4
@@ -369,7 +361,7 @@ footprint=0402
 T 52800 43100 5 10 1 1 180 0 1
 refdes=R8
 T 52400 42700 5 10 1 1 0 0 1
-value=2k
+value=2.49k
 }
 N 51900 43500 52200 43500 4
 N 52200 43500 52200 43300 4
@@ -519,25 +511,25 @@ C 55100 43900 1 90 0 conn-2.sym
 T 54395 44455 5 10 1 1 180 0 1
 refdes=J3
 T 55100 43900 5 10 0 1 0 0 1
-footprint=2mm2pin
+footprint=100mil2pin
 T 55100 43900 5 10 0 1 0 0 1
 device=CONNECTOR
 T 55100 43900 5 10 0 1 0 0 1
 loadstatus=noload
+T 54500 44700 5 10 1 1 0 0 1
+value=Power
 }
-T 54100 44700 9 10 1 0 0 0 3
+T 54100 45000 9 10 1 0 0 0 3
       optional
    power switch
 (cut trace to use)
-C 56400 50200 1 0 0 gnd.sym
+C 56800 50500 1 0 0 gnd.sym
 C 54400 51400 1 0 0 resistor.sym
 {
 T 54700 51800 5 10 0 0 0 0 1
 device=RESISTOR
 T 54400 51400 5 10 0 1 0 0 1
 footprint=0402
-T 54400 51400 5 10 0 1 0 0 1
-loadstatus=smt
 T 54550 51650 5 10 1 1 0 0 1
 refdes=R3
 T 54900 51650 5 10 1 1 0 0 1
@@ -549,34 +541,30 @@ T 54700 51200 5 10 0 0 0 0 1
 device=RESISTOR
 T 54400 50800 5 10 0 1 0 0 1
 footprint=0402
-T 54400 50800 5 10 0 1 0 0 1
-loadstatus=smt
 T 54550 51050 5 10 1 1 0 0 1
 refdes=R4
 T 54900 51050 5 10 1 1 0 0 1
 value=33
 }
-N 55800 52100 56500 52100 4
+N 56200 52400 57000 52400 4
 {
-T 55800 52200 5 10 1 1 0 0 1
+T 56200 52500 5 10 1 1 0 0 1
 netname=v_usb
 }
-N 55300 51700 56500 51700 4
-N 55700 51300 56500 51300 4
 N 57000 49200 55500 49200 4
 {
-T 55700 49300 5 10 1 1 0 0 1
+T 55900 49300 5 10 1 1 0 0 1
 netname=reset_n
 }
 N 54800 48400 57000 48400 4
 {
-T 55700 48500 5 10 1 1 0 0 1
+T 55900 48500 5 10 1 1 0 0 1
 netname=swclk
 }
-C 56400 49300 1 0 0 gnd.sym
+C 56700 49300 1 0 0 gnd.sym
 N 55100 48800 57000 48800 4
 {
-T 55700 48900 5 10 1 1 0 0 1
+T 55900 48900 5 10 1 1 0 0 1
 netname=swdio
 }
 N 55100 48800 55100 49200 4
@@ -589,8 +577,6 @@ T 45700 61400 5 10 0 1 0 0 1
 symversion=0.1
 T 45500 60500 5 10 0 1 0 0 1
 footprint=0402
-T 45500 60500 5 10 0 1 0 0 1
-loadstatus=smt
 T 45600 60800 5 10 1 1 0 0 1
 refdes=C8
 T 46100 60800 5 10 1 1 0 0 1
@@ -604,12 +590,10 @@ T 45700 60400 5 10 0 1 0 0 1
 symversion=0.1
 T 45500 59500 5 10 0 1 0 0 1
 footprint=0402
-T 45500 59500 5 10 0 1 0 0 1
-loadstatus=smt
 T 45600 59900 5 10 1 1 0 0 1
 refdes=C9
 T 46100 59900 5 10 1 1 0 0 1
-value=0.01uF
+value=10nF
 }
 N 46400 60700 47900 60700 4
 N 47500 60700 47500 58900 4
@@ -619,9 +603,6 @@ N 46400 59700 46400 61300 4
 C 46200 61300 1 0 0 3.3V-plus.sym
 N 45500 59700 45500 60700 4
 C 45400 59400 1 0 0 gnd.sym
-N 55300 50900 55700 50900 4
-N 55700 50900 55700 51300 4
-N 55300 51700 55300 51500 4
 C 48400 47000 1 0 0 gnd.sym
 C 44200 47300 1 0 0 STM32F042-28.sym
 {
@@ -629,14 +610,11 @@ T 37800 45700 5 10 0 0 0 0 1
 device=IC
 T 44500 47600 5 10 0 1 0 0 1
 footprint=ufqfpn28
-T 44200 47300 5 10 0 1 0 0 1
-loadstatus=smt
-T 51500 57800 5 10 1 1 0 0 1
+T 54100 58700 5 10 1 1 0 6 1
 value=STM32F042G6U
 T 44500 58800 5 10 1 1 0 0 1
 refdes=U4
 }
-N 54400 48000 57000 48000 4
 N 54800 48400 54800 48600 4
 N 54800 48600 54400 48600 4
 N 47900 58900 47900 60700 4
@@ -648,8 +626,6 @@ T 52800 60100 5 10 0 0 270 0 1
 symversion=0.1
 T 51900 60300 5 10 0 0 0 0 1
 footprint=0402
-T 51900 60300 5 10 0 1 0 0 1
-loadstatus=smt
 T 52300 60000 5 10 1 1 0 0 1
 refdes=C6
 T 52300 59500 5 10 1 1 0 0 1
@@ -663,8 +639,6 @@ T 50100 60100 5 10 0 0 270 0 1
 symversion=0.1
 T 49200 60300 5 10 0 0 0 0 1
 footprint=0402
-T 49200 60300 5 10 0 1 0 0 1
-loadstatus=smt
 T 48900 60000 5 10 1 1 0 0 1
 refdes=C5
 T 48800 59500 5 10 1 1 0 0 1
@@ -676,8 +650,6 @@ C 50400 59900 1 0 0 ABM8.sym
 {
 T 50400 59900 5 10 0 0 0 0 1
 footprint=ABM8
-T 50400 59900 5 10 0 1 0 0 1
-loadstatus=smt
 T 50300 60500 5 10 1 1 0 0 1
 refdes=X2
 T 50800 60500 5 10 1 1 0 0 1
@@ -691,24 +663,22 @@ N 50100 60300 50100 58900 4
 N 50100 58900 50500 58900 4
 N 51400 60300 51400 58900 4
 N 51400 58900 50900 58900 4
-C 56500 50100 1 0 0 USBmicroB.sym
+C 57000 50400 1 0 0 USBmicroB.sym
 {
-T 56855 50495 5 10 0 1 0 0 1
-footprint=ZX62-B-5PA
-T 56500 50100 5 10 0 0 0 6 1
+T 57355 50795 5 10 0 1 0 0 1
+footprint=11071
+T 57000 50400 5 10 0 0 0 6 1
 device=CONNECTOR
-T 56500 50100 5 10 0 0 0 6 1
+T 57000 50400 5 10 0 0 0 6 1
 value=USBmicroB
-T 56500 50100 5 10 0 1 0 0 1
-loadstatus=smt
-T 57495 52500 5 10 1 1 0 0 1
+T 57995 52800 5 10 1 1 0 0 1
 refdes=J1
 }
-C 56000 50800 1 0 0 nc-left.sym
+C 56500 51100 1 0 0 nc-left.sym
 {
-T 56000 51200 5 10 0 0 0 0 1
+T 56500 51500 5 10 0 0 0 0 1
 value=NoConnection
-T 56000 51600 5 10 0 0 0 0 1
+T 56500 51900 5 10 0 0 0 0 1
 device=DRC_Directive
 }
 N 54400 49200 55100 49200 4
@@ -777,13 +747,13 @@ value=40mhz
 }
 C 69700 51600 1 0 0 gnd.sym
 C 69000 51600 1 0 0 gnd.sym
-C 62100 46500 1 0 0 CC1120.sym
+C 62100 46500 1 0 0 CC1200.sym
 {
 T 62100 46500 5 10 0 1 0 0 1
 device=IC
 T 62100 46500 5 10 0 1 0 0 1
 footprint=TI-QFN32
-T 62100 47100 5 10 0 1 0 0 1
+T 65300 53500 5 10 1 1 0 6 1
 value=CC1200
 T 62500 53500 5 10 1 1 0 0 1
 refdes=U3
@@ -1306,11 +1276,6 @@ T 60800 52000 5 10 1 1 0 0 1
 netname=radio_int
 }
 N 70400 46600 70000 46600 4
-N 60800 52300 62100 52300 4
-{
-T 60800 52400 5 10 1 1 0 0 1
-netname=radio_marc_isr
-}
 C 61600 49400 1 0 0 nc-left.sym
 {
 T 61600 49800 5 10 0 0 0 0 1
@@ -1369,28 +1334,15 @@ N 54400 55100 55900 55100 4
 T 55600 55200 5 10 1 1 0 0 1
 netname=rx2
 }
-C 57000 47100 1 0 0 conn-7.sym
+N 57000 49600 56800 49600 4
+N 57000 48000 55900 48000 4
 {
-T 57355 49795 5 10 1 1 0 0 1
-refdes=J2
-T 57200 46900 5 10 1 1 0 0 1
-value=Debug
-T 57000 47100 5 10 0 1 0 0 1
-device=CONNECTOR
-T 57000 47100 5 10 0 1 0 0 1
-footprint=50mil7pin
-T 57000 47100 5 10 0 1 0 0 1
-loadstatus=noload
+T 55900 48100 5 10 1 1 0 0 1
+netname=tx1
 }
-N 57000 49600 56500 49600 4
 N 57000 47600 55900 47600 4
 {
 T 55900 47700 5 10 1 1 0 0 1
-netname=tx1
-}
-N 57000 47200 55900 47200 4
-{
-T 55900 47300 5 10 1 1 0 0 1
 netname=rx1
 }
 N 43400 50700 43400 51900 4
@@ -1405,11 +1357,6 @@ N 54400 54500 55900 54500 4
 T 55200 54600 5 10 1 1 0 0 1
 netname=radio_int
 }
-N 54400 56900 55900 56900 4
-{
-T 54700 57000 5 10 1 1 0 0 1
-netname=radio_marc_isr
-}
 N 43000 56600 44200 56600 4
 {
 T 43000 56700 5 10 1 1 0 0 1
@@ -1424,7 +1371,7 @@ footprint=0402
 T 42200 54000 5 10 1 1 180 6 1
 refdes=R2
 T 41700 54000 5 10 1 1 180 6 1
-value=270
+value=1k
 }
 C 40700 53500 1 270 1 gnd.sym
 C 41400 53500 1 0 1 led.sym
@@ -1447,10 +1394,95 @@ value=NoConnection
 T 43700 54900 5 10 0 0 0 0 1
 device=DRC_Directive
 }
-C 43700 54700 1 0 0 nc-left.sym
+C 41900 48600 1 90 0 resistor.sym
+{
+T 41500 48900 5 10 0 1 90 0 1
+device=RESISTOR
+T 41900 48600 5 10 0 1 0 0 1
+footprint=0402
+T 41300 49200 5 10 1 1 0 0 1
+refdes=R9
+T 41300 48800 5 10 1 1 0 0 1
+value=10k
+}
+C 41900 47700 1 90 0 resistor.sym
+{
+T 41500 48000 5 10 0 1 90 0 1
+device=RESISTOR
+T 41900 47700 5 10 0 1 0 0 1
+footprint=0402
+T 41300 48300 5 10 1 1 0 0 1
+refdes=R10
+T 41300 47900 5 10 1 1 0 0 1
+value=10k
+}
+C 41700 47400 1 0 0 gnd.sym
+N 41800 49500 40900 49500 4
+{
+T 40900 49600 5 10 1 1 0 0 1
+netname=v_usb
+}
+N 41800 48600 42800 48600 4
+N 42800 48600 42800 54800 4
+N 42800 54800 44200 54800 4
+T 40100 49900 9 10 1 0 0 0 1
+Detect USB connection
+C 61600 52200 1 0 0 nc-left.sym
+{
+T 61600 52600 5 10 0 0 0 0 1
+value=NoConnection
+T 61600 53000 5 10 0 0 0 0 1
+device=DRC_Directive
+}
+C 54400 56800 1 0 0 nc-right.sym
+{
+T 54500 57300 5 10 0 0 0 0 1
+value=NoConnection
+T 54500 57500 5 10 0 0 0 0 1
+device=DRC_Directive
+}
+T 66800 40800 9 10 1 0 0 0 2
+                Copyright 2023 by Bdale Garbee <bdale@gag.com>
+Licensed under the TAPR Open Hardware License, http://www.tapr.org/OHL
+N 57000 50800 56900 50800 4
+N 57000 52000 55600 52000 4
+N 55600 52000 55600 51500 4
+N 55600 51500 55300 51500 4
+N 57000 51600 55900 51600 4
+N 55900 51600 55900 50900 4
+N 55900 50900 55300 50900 4
+C 57800 50000 1 0 0 gnd.sym
+C 60400 56300 1 0 0 nc-left.sym
+{
+T 60400 56700 5 10 0 0 0 0 1
+value=NoConnection
+T 60400 57100 5 10 0 0 0 0 1
+device=DRC_Directive
+}
+C 60400 59500 1 0 0 nc-left.sym
+{
+T 60400 59900 5 10 0 0 0 0 1
+value=NoConnection
+T 60400 60300 5 10 0 0 0 0 1
+device=DRC_Directive
+}
+C 57000 47500 1 0 0 conn-6.sym
+{
+T 57000 47500 5 10 0 1 0 0 1
+footprint=50mil6pin
+T 57000 47500 5 10 0 1 0 0 1
+device=CONNECTOR
+T 57000 47500 5 10 0 1 0 0 1
+loadstatus=noload
+T 57355 49795 5 10 1 1 0 0 1
+refdes=J2
+T 57100 47300 5 10 1 1 0 0 1
+value=Debug
+}
+C 54400 47900 1 0 0 nc-right.sym
 {
-T 43700 55100 5 10 0 0 0 0 1
+T 54500 48400 5 10 0 0 0 0 1
 value=NoConnection
-T 43700 55500 5 10 0 0 0 0 1
+T 54500 48600 5 10 0 0 0 0 1
 device=DRC_Directive
 }